Details on test solutions:
PREPARATION AND APPLICATION OF TEST SOLUTION
- Method: 0.0592 g of the test substance was weighed with the electronic balance. A stock solution was prepared by mixing the test substance with the dilution water to make a volume of 100 mL and then stirred for 48 h with a magnetic stirrer at 20 ± 1 °C. The test solution at 100 mg/L was prepared by diluting the whole volume of the stock solution with the dilution water to a volume of 500 mL.
- Eluate: no
- Differential loading: no
- Controls: yes, dilution water

Nominal and measured concentrations:
nominal: control, 100 mg/L
measured: control, 105 mg/L
Details on test conditions:
TEST SYSTEM
- Type: covered with lid
- Material, size, headspace, fill volume: glass, 100 mL, headspace: 0 mL, fill volume: 100 mL
- Aeration: none
- No. of organisms per vessel: 5
- No. of vessels per concentration: 4
- No. of vessels per control: 4

TEST MEDIUM / WATER PARAMETERS
- Source/preparation of dilution water: artificial reconstituted water, Elendt M4
- Culture medium different from test medium: no
- Intervals of water quality measurement: at initiation and termination of exposure

OTHER TEST CONDITIONS
- Adjustment of pH: no
- Photoperiod: 16 h light/8 hour dark
- Light intensity: Room lighting = 5.31 - 10.20 μE/m²/s (measured)

EFFECT PARAMETERS MEASURED:
- immoblization after 24 h and 48 h

RANGE-FINDING STUDY
- Test concentrations: 10 and 100 mg/L test substance
- Results used to determine the conditions for the definitive study: yes; no effects were observed in the range-finding study
